When Vincent Guerrero began researching online bachelor鈥檚 programs, Villanova鈥檚 College of Professional Studies shot quickly to the top of his list. Guerrero was attracted to Villanova鈥檚 reputation and impressed by how CPS had extended the University鈥檚 distinctive academics into the online space. He wanted flexibility without sacrificing academic rigor, and that鈥檚 what he found after enrolling in CPS鈥檚 Bachelor of Interdisciplinary Studies program in Leadership.

Guerrero reflects, 鈥淲hen I started at Villanova, my career at Yale was taking a new path. Until that point, I had been the technical problem-solver, but I started to make a transition toward leadership. My role has continued to be more and more strategic, and Villanova has allowed me to focus on what is important for me at this time in my career. All of the courses that I鈥檝e taken have covered a lot of great content that is applicable to what I do on a daily basis.鈥 聽

A highlight of Guerrero鈥檚 time as a Villanova student was a course, titled COVID-19 Professional Perspectives, taught by CPS Dean Christine Palus. As part of the course, Dean Palus invited guests from other Villanova departments and from the greater Philadelphia business community to address the challenges and innovations they experienced during the pandemic and provide students with their perspectives on management and leadership during crises. 鈥淭heir input was fantastic鈥攊t was very specific to the content we were working on,鈥 Guerrero says. 鈥淏eyond that, just the fact that our dean made the time to teach and to connect with the students reinforced the value of being part of this community.鈥
